Siri spoke in Russian in iOS 8.3 beta 2.Russian-speaking users finally got what they wanted for a long time.Yesterday was the release of the popular voice assistant Siri - the latest version of iOS 8.3 beta 2 - in Russian. Users have the ability to control absolutely all the commands that were previously available in English and other languages of the world.
It is worth noting that the developers have worked on the glory: the quality of Russian speech recognition was at a fairly high level, allowing the application to compete fully with similar programs from the giant Google and other companies.
There are also the traditional Siri joke responses that are given to non-standard requests.
In addition to the long-awaited Russian language, the new version of the application from Arle has Swedish, Dutch and Thai.
